A Thermal Milk Processing Tank is an essential dairy equipment designed for heating, pasteurizing, and cooling milk with precise temperature control. Constructed from food-grade stainless steel (SS 304/316), these tanks ensure optimal hygiene, efficient thermal exchange, and minimal product loss.
FAQs
- What is a thermal milk processing tank?
It is a stainless-steel tank used to heat, pasteurize, and cool milk in a controlled manner for safe dairy processing. - What material is used for the tank?
Usually made from food-grade SS 304 or SS 316 stainless steel. - Is the tank suitable for pasteurization?
Yes, it is widely used for pasteurizing milk at regulated temperatures. - Can it be used for cooling milk after heating?
Yes, most thermal milk tanks come with integrated cooling jackets. - Is it compatible with CIP systems?
Yes, most models support Clean-in-Place (CIP) operations. - What is the capacity range available?
Ranges from 100 liters to 5,000 liters and above. - Does it have temperature control features?
Yes, it includes digital or PLC-based temperature control systems. - What power sources are used for heating?
Electricity, steam, or hot water depending on the model. - Is it safe for raw milk storage?
Yes, it maintains milk quality and prevents microbial growth. - How is milk discharged from the tank?
Through a bottom outlet valve, often with a sanitary design.

Uses
- Heating milk to pasteurization temperatures (e.g., 72°C for 15 sec)
- Cooling pasteurized milk to storage temperatures (4°C)
- Processing milk for yogurt and curd production
- Storing raw or pasteurized milk in hygienic conditions
- Blending ingredients in dairy formulations
- Pre-heating milk for further processing (e.g., cream separation)
- Acting as a buffer tank between collection and packaging
- Conducting small-batch dairy experiments
- Temperature conditioning in cheese production
- Milk heating before transportation to chilling units
